Output 63cbcca2526d43ec5695f20d29df2105aebef6e103f3a938975e8be2267bf2d4:0

value
1935712
script pubkey
OP_HASH160 OP_PUSHBYTES_20 14fa4d24538bc3a7132159f7193d3c053f126763 OP_EQUAL
address
33bwHd2p5f2u9cMaQuhJyhFJib2WEKE3yU
transaction
63cbcca2526d43ec5695f20d29df2105aebef6e103f3a938975e8be2267bf2d4
spent
true